The video discusses the vaccination strategies of Israel and the UK, highlighting Israel's use of bespoke vaccination sites and the UK's mixed approach involving local pharmacists and GPs. It outlines the UK's plan to expand vaccination supply, increase the number of vaccination sites, and train more vaccinators, including volunteers from organizations like Saint Johns Ambulance. The video also emphasizes the role of the armed forces in ensuring efficient logistics and distribution, aiming to vaccinate millions in the coming weeks.
